执行 CPU 指令时,在一个指令周期的过程中,首先需从内存读取要执行的指令,此时

考试题库2022-08-02  23

问题 执行 CPU 指令时,在一个指令周期的过程中,首先需从内存读取要执行的指令,此时先要将指令的地址即( )的内容送到地址总线上。A.指令寄存器 (IR) B.通用寄存器 (GR)C.程序计数器 (PC) D.状态寄存器 (PSW)

选项 A.指令寄存器 (IR)
B.通用寄存器 (GR)
C.程序计数器 (PC)
D.状态寄存器 (PSW)

答案 C

解析 选项A指令寄存器用来存放从内存中读取的指令。选项B通用寄存器可用于传送和暂存数据,也可参与算术逻辑运算,并保存运算结果。选项C程序计数器是用于存放下一条指令所在单元的地址。 当执行一条指令时,首先需要根据PC中存放的指令地址,将指令由内存取到指令寄存器中,即将程序计数器PC中的内容送到地址总线上,此过程称为"取指令"。与此同时,PC中的地址或自动加1或由转移指针给出下一条指令的地址。此后经过分析指令,执行指令。完成第一条指令的执行,而后根据PC取出第二条指令的地址,如此循环,执行每一条指令。选项D状态寄存器用于存放状态标志与控制标志如,中断标志、溢出标志等。
转载请注明原文地址:https://tihaiku.com/congyezige/2400870.html

最新回复(0)